Protecting Your Eyes With Diet

Having good vision helps you to perform various functions in daily life. It is essential to keep your eyes healthy by taking in a well-balanced diet in your day to day life. As part of a balanced and healthy diet, an individual should eat food items that are rich in antioxidants. These antioxidants remove the oxidants from the body that can cause negative effects on eye health. An individual should consume food items that contain a wide range of nutrients, vitamins, and minerals. A well-balanced diet in the form of fruits, vegetables, and dairy products protect the eyes from a number of harmful conditions. Various eye conditions that can be prevented by the intake of a well-balanced diet include:

  • Dry eyes
  • Glaucoma
  • Cataract (cloudy vision)
  • Night blindness

Minerals and nutrients like lutein and zeaxanthin, vitamin C, vitamin E, zinc, β- Carotene and essential fatty acids protect the eyes from serious diseases. The food items containing these essential nutrients include:

Green leafy vegetables and spinach: Spinach and green vegetables often contain vitamin C, Iron, β- Carotene and are rich in lutein and zeaxanthin. These antioxidants protect the eyes from the harmful effects of UV rays, prevent against cataract and macular degeneration.

Fish: Fish, especially salmon and tuna, are a rich source of omega-3 fatty acids which is an essential nutrient for healthy eyes. Omega-3 fatty acid protects the eyes from drying and can contribute to visual development.

Eggs: Eggs are the source of vitamin A, zinc, lutein and zeaxanthin. Eating eggs in your normal diet can protect the eyes from cataract, macular degeneration and can contribute to the health of the retina.

Dairy products: Dairy products like milk and yogurt are good for the eyes. These contain vitamin A and zinc. Vitamin A protects the cornea of the eyes while zinc helps in night vision and protects against cataract.

Bell peppers: Bell peppers are the nutritional source of vitamin A and C. These protect the eyes from age-related changes and help in maintaining good vision.

Carrots: Carrots are good for eye health. These are rich in vitamin A and β- Carotene. Vitamin A and β- Carotene protect the eyes from infections and other diseases.

Oranges and citrus fruits or juices: These are the good source of vitamin C that protects the eyes from age-related macular degeneration and against cataract. Vitamin C is present in fruits like kiwi and oranges.

Sunflower seed and nuts: Sunflower seed and nuts (peanuts, walnuts) are rich in vitamin E and protect the eyes from cataract and macular degeneration.

Sweet potatoes: Sweet potatoes are good source carotenes and vitamins. These too help in maintaining healthy eyes and protect against various disease.

The daily recommended intake of nutrients and minerals in a balanced diet include 500 mg of vitamin C, 300-400 IU of vitamin E, 2-10 mg of lutein and zeaxanthin, 80 mg of zinc, 2-4 mg of copper.

Having a well-balanced diet and regular exercise is not only good for your overall health, but as you can see could assist in keeping your eyes healthy for many years to come.
